    Easy Complete Chicken Dinner


    Source of Recipe


    WW Post

    Recipe Introduction


    Serves: 6
    4 oz. Chicken = 4 points
    4 oz. Potatoes = 1 1/2 points
    1/6 of carrots and onions = 1/2 point
    1/3 Cup of Soup Mix = 1 point
    --------------------------------------
    Total points for my plate = 7 points

    List of Ingredients




    6 Boneless/Skinless Chicken Breasts, uncooked
    1 (10 oz.) Can 98% Fat Free Cream of Chicken Soup
    1 (10 oz.) Can 98 % Fat Free Broccoli Cheese Soup
    6 Potatoes, peeled and cut in half or quartered (depending on size)
    1/2 Cup Water
    16 oz. Baby Carrots
    1 Onion, peeled and sliced into thick rings
    1 Tablespoon Cornstarch
    Pepper to taste
    Salt to taste (optional)

    Recipe



    Spray crock pot with nonstick cooking spray.
    Place the carrots, potatoes and onions in the crock pot.
    Place chicken on top,
    Whisk the soups and water together, then pour over all of the ingredients in the crock pot.
    Sprinkle with pepper.
    Place lid on crock pot and cook on low for 7-8 hours.

    With a slotted spoon, remove the chicken, potatoes, carrots and onions to a serving dish. Be sure to drain off as much of the soup mixture as possible when doing this. Cover the dish to keep warm.

    Add the cornstarch to the soup mixture and whisk until smooth.
    Place a lid on the crock pot and continue to cook on low for another 5 minutes.
